2009 Mercedes-Benz SLR McLaren | 1990 Volvo 960 | |
Make | Mercedes-Benz | Volvo |
Model | SLR McLaren | 960 |
Year Released | 2009 | 1990 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 5439 cc | 2922 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 3 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 618 HP | 204 HP |
Engine RPM | 6500 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 780 Nm | 267 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3250 RPM | 4300 RPM |
Engine Compression Ratio | 8.8:1 | 10.7:1 |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line |
Top Speed | 332 km/hour | 206 km/hour |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1825 kg | 1556 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4660 mm | 4880 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1910 mm | 1750 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1260 mm | 1420 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2710 mm | 2650 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 18.1 L/100km | 10.1 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 97 L | 80 L |
